What Size Is a 8 Person Poker Table?

When it comes to poker tables, there is no one-size-fits-all answer. The size of a poker table depends on the number of players that will be seated at the table, as well as the size of the room or area where the table will be placed.

For a standard eight-person poker game, a rectangular table measuring 8 feet long by 4 feet wide is typically sufficient. However, if you plan to host larger games with 10 or more players, you may need a larger table or an oval-shaped table to accommodate everyone comfortably.

When choosing a poker table, it’s important to consider not only the size of the table but also the shape. A rectangular table is the most common type of poker table, but an oval-shaped table may be a better option if you have a large group of people who want to play together.

PRO TIP:The ideal size for a 8 person poker table is 8-10 feet long and 4-5 feet wide. This size should provide ample space for players to play comfortably and easily shuffle their cards.

An oval table provides more surface area for players to spread out their chips and cards, and it also allows for more people to sit around the table and participate in the game.

No matter what size or shape poker table you choose, it’s important to make sure that it’s big enough to comfortably seat all of your guests. You don’t want anyone to feel cramped during your game, so make sure you measure the room or area where the table will be placed before making your purchase.
